After trying Balkan snacks in Hamburg, I finally got the chance to visit this internet-famous spot in Berlin. The place isnât big, with seating both indoors and outdoors, and it was still packed at 2 PM. đ đ„ ăÄevapiă The meat rolls come in three sizes: 5, 7, or 10 pieces. Theyâre firm, chewy, and packed with savory flavor. Honestly, popping one in your mouth would be super satisfying, but theyâre so delicious I couldnât eat them too quickly. đ„đ„ The main dish is served with Lepinja, a fluffy flatbread with a gelatinous texture from the air pockets inside. Itâs soft yet chewy, and the more you chew, the more flavorful it getsâcompletely winning over this carb lover. đ„â€ïž ăPljeskavicaă The meat patty comes in two versions: with or without cheese. I opted for the cheese-free one to keep the calories in check. The crust had a perfect Maillard reaction, and it was served with the same Lepinja flatbread. The patty and bread are about the same size, so itâs best to stack them like a burger and cut them into smaller pieces. This way, you get a richer textureâsoft on the outside and chewy on the inside. Itâs just as good as the meat rolls, and I absolutely loved it. đđȘ ăBurek with Meată Compared to cheese, spinach, or potato fillings, the meat-filled version is obviously the top choice. The pastry here is crispier and oilier than the one I had in Hamburg, and the meat filling is more abundant and satisfyingâtruly a bite of amazement . You can order a small portion (1/4 of the pie) or go for a full-sized one.
